Blind at home: Gold-yellow; nectarine notes, red apple, slight baked note with hints of tropical fruits (pineapple, guava) and honey; limestony minerals, white flowers-freesia; just off dry med. weight and concentration and roundness with exotic notes and slight ginger/fruitcake notes; slight overripe fruits; high acidity but only in the back end. Ripe vintage shows. Guessed Alsace gewurtz, but not aromatic enough (no roses,clove, musk), and acid too high without the waxy rich body and strong phenolics in the end.
